0.11.0-beta3
0.11.0-beta2
Enhancements
- Add experimental implementation of task dependencies #26
- tasks now support addition options:
deps
to define a list of tasks that are run before this oneuses
to define a map of tasks by variable name, for tasks that are run before this one and their stdout is captured and exposed to this task via the environment variable with the given name.capture_stdout
to give the name of a file that the stdout of this file should be piped to.
- documentation and testing for this feature are still incomplete and the exact set of supported functionality might still change before it's considered production ready.
- tasks now support addition options:
0.11.0-beta1
Enhancements
- Add experimental implementation of named arguments #6
- tasks definitions now support the
args
options for defining CLI options to be accepted for that task, and exposed to the task in a manner appropriate for the task type - documentation and testing for this feature are still incomplete and the exact set of supported functionality might still change before it's considered production ready.
- tasks definitions now support the
0.10.0
Bugfixes
- Support passing arguments with glob characters to cmd tasks #16
- Always use utf-8 when opening config files #19
- Pass SIGINT through to the subprocess of the task for cleaner termination #20
Enhancements
- Support running tasks in any virtualenv (not just via poetry) #10
- Support optimised execution of multistage tasks on windows as well

0.8.0
Enhancements
- Add support for configuring global environment variables that are inherited by all tasks
- Add default_task_type option to sequence tasks.
This allows specifying sequences of cmd, script, or other task types without having to use inline object syntax or specify them as separate tasks to reference.

0.6.0
Enhancements
- Add support for task composition with new sequence and ref tasks types
- Add support for hard coded literal arguments to the target callable of script tasks
- Switch to tomlkit for toml parsing to get support for multiline task context (e.g. shell scripts) with dotted paths
- Make shell tasks raise an error if extra arguments are provided (since there's nothing constructive to do with them)
- Improved support for multiline shell tasks on windows
0.5.0
Enhancements
- Improve support for windows in general
- Shell tasks can run on windows if a suitable bash executable (such as git-bash or wsl bash) can be found
Breaking changes
- Drop support for the
run_in_project_root = false
global setting
Implementation changes
- Drop direct dependency on poetry
- Use the
poetry run
cli for running tasks from outside of the poetry shell
